Lines Matching refs:Tmp
2733 unsigned Tmp, Tmp2;
2746 Tmp = TyBits - U->getOperand(0)->getType()->getScalarSizeInBits();
2747 return ComputeNumSignBits(U->getOperand(0), Depth + 1, Q) + Tmp;
2802 Tmp = ComputeNumSignBits(U->getOperand(0), Depth + 1, Q);
2809 Tmp += ShAmtLimited;
2810 if (Tmp > TyBits) Tmp = TyBits;
2812 return Tmp;
2818 Tmp = ComputeNumSignBits(U->getOperand(0), Depth + 1, Q);
2820 ShAmt->uge(Tmp)) break; // Shifted all sign bits out.
2822 return Tmp - Tmp2;
2830 Tmp = ComputeNumSignBits(U->getOperand(0), Depth + 1, Q);
2831 if (Tmp != 1) {
2833 FirstAnswer = std::min(Tmp, Tmp2);
2848 Tmp = ComputeNumSignBits(U->getOperand(1), Depth + 1, Q);
2849 if (Tmp == 1) break;
2851 return std::min(Tmp, Tmp2);
2857 Tmp = ComputeNumSignBits(U->getOperand(0), Depth + 1, Q);
2858 if (Tmp == 1) break;
2874 return Tmp;
2879 return std::min(Tmp, Tmp2) - 1;
2906 Tmp = ComputeNumSignBits(U->getOperand(0), Depth + 1, Q);
2907 if (Tmp == 1) break;
2908 return std::min(Tmp, Tmp2) - 1;
2932 Tmp = ComputeNumSignBits(PN->getIncomingValue(0), Depth + 1, Q);
2934 if (Tmp == 1) return Tmp;
2935 Tmp = std::min(
2936 Tmp, ComputeNumSignBits(PN->getIncomingValue(i), Depth + 1, Q));
2938 return Tmp;
2966 Tmp = std::numeric_limits<unsigned>::max();
2969 Tmp = ComputeNumSignBits(LHS, DemandedLHS, Depth + 1, Q);
2973 if (Tmp == 1)
2978 Tmp = std::min(Tmp, Tmp2);
2982 if (Tmp == 1)
2984 assert(Tmp <= Ty->getScalarSizeInBits() &&
2986 return Tmp;